#794e2c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#794e2c is composed of 47.5% red, 30.6%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.5% magenta, 63.6%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 26.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.7% and a lightness of 32.4%. #794e2c color hex could be obtained by blending #f29c58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

#794e2c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#794e2c has RGB values of R:121, G:78,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.36, Y:0.64,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 7949868.
